Flint Bishop International Airport (FNT) is located in Flint, Michigan, approximately 6 miles southwest of downtown Flint. The airport serves as a regional hub, primarily catering to domestic flights. Covering an area of 1,700 acres, it features a single terminal with a straightforward layout, making it relatively easy for passengers to navigate.
Transportation options to and from the airport include rental car services, taxis, and shuttle services. The airport offers on-site parking facilities, including short-term and long-term options, which are easily accessible from the terminal.
Passenger amenities at Flint Bishop International Airport include a variety of concessions, such as food and beverage options, as well as retail shops. The airport also provides services such as free Wi-Fi, charging stations, and a business center.
Overall, FNT is a manageable size for travelers, with a user-friendly design that facilitates smooth movement through check-in, security, and boarding processes.
